Super donation from Waitrose Solihull to our young carers!

We are thrilled to announce that Waitrose Solihull has made a generous donation of £2,250 to the young carers team of Carers Trust Solihull! This incredible contribution was presented by Collette Young, their Community Champion, and comes as part of the Waitrose ‘Give a Little Love‘ program. This initiative aims to support families who are juggling time and finances during the long summer holiday from school.

This significant donation opens up numerous opportunities for us to assist young carers and their families in meaningful ways:

  • Residential Respite Break: We are excited to organize a weekend getaway at the Blackwell Adventure Camp, complete with six full meals and a diverse range of physical activities to keep the kids active and engaged while they burn off those calories!
  • Supporting Families’ Shopping Needs: The funds will help us address the extra shopping requirements that many families face during the holidays.
  • Providing Essential Food and Drink: We will ensure that all children have access to the food and drinks they need while participating in our various activities.

A massive thank you to Collette and everyone at Waitrose Solihull from all of us at Carers Trust Solihull! Your support makes a world of difference to our young carers and their families, and we send our very best wishes to you all.
